In my G9 I took the governor off and ran it to max speed hundreds of times. It would run 28-31mpg gps depending on surface and tire pressure. What happens is they get up above 4K rpm and valve float. If you run float a lot it can trash the engine, so best to not hit that. So I would hit top speed and let off some it was fine at that, and never went faster down a hill. I ran synthetic in it and eventually many years later the rings wore out and burned oil, so I put a 420 clone in it that is much more fun. This on 22 tires. Given I didn't ride roads all the time either, so full speed was only once in a while and not very far.
